I have a e-commerce website built in Ajax and Js, when the user type a search keyword the list is pulled via ajax but the browser url, in my case doesn’t change, so if the user reaload or simply bookmarks the address he ‘ll have to start form scratch loosing the keywords input.

i noticed Google instead rewrites the url with the complete query, no hashtag or complex workaround…apparently

how can i achieve that? consider i have complete control on my server so i can set my apache in any way i want.

    I’m not sure what browser you’re using, but I get all the search terms after a hashtag in Chrome (e.g., http://www.google.com/#sclient=psy&hl=en&q=test+test+sibilance&aq=3&…). I don’t think what you think is occurring is actually happening. It could be done on Chrome and other HTML5 browsers using history.pushState(), but I don’t see Google Instant using that method.
